USJ-R Jaguars bags three wins in Week 2 of the Cesafi Esports League
CEBU CITY, Philippines — The University of San Jose-Recoletos (USJ-R) Jaguars dominated week two of the Cesafi Esports League’s (CEL) Mobile Legends Bang Bang on Saturday, October 14, 2023, at the University of Southern Philippines-Foundation (USP-F) Lahug campus. The Jaguars clinched three wins and one draw in their four-scheduled matches. They started with a lackluster draw against the Cebu Institute of Technology-University (CIT-U) Wildcats, 1-1. Joseph “Wanji” Burgos paced the Jaguars with 10 kills, 3.5 assists, and 5.25 kill, death, and assist (KDA) average. After the draw, the Jaguars didn’t look back and won all their three remaining matches. They started off with a 2-0 win against the Southwestern University-Phinma Cobras with Steve Pritz “Stevensanity” Casas emerging as the top player with a KDA average of 1.67. They went on to beat the host team, the USP-F Panthers, 2-0, behind Edrian Vince “Sera” Arriesgado, who had averaged 15 KDA. Lastly, USJ-R capped off their fruitful day with another 2-0 win against the University of the Philippines (UP- Cebu), with Burgos leading them anew with his 5.58 KDA. On the other hand, CIT-U clinched two wins despite losing one of their matches to USJ-R. They beat UP Cebu, 2-0, and SWU-Phinma, 2-0. Also, UP Cebu snagged a victory over USP-F, 2-0, while SWU-Phinma prevented a winless day by beating USP-F, 2-0. Badboyz Basketball Club Season 14 kicks off with three exciting matches
CEBU CITY, Philippines — The Stallions, Panthers, and Cheetahs got off to a great start as the Badboyz Basketball Club (BBC) Season 14 kicked off on Saturday, October 14, 2023, at the Alta Vista Country Club gymnasium. The Stallions edged former champions, Dolphinz, 88-78, while the Panthers beat the Pandas, 71-69, and the Cheetahs welcomed the guest team, San Jose with a 101-82 beating. The Stallions Dan Vier Rosalita scored 22 points paired with six rebounds, five assists, one steal, and one block in their win over the Dolphinz. His teammates Dexter Cabasan and Joshua Reynes each scored 18 and Marnell Mercado added 10 points in their win. Nino Juagpao had 20 points, while Welkins Lapingcao added 13 markers in the Dolphinz’ loss. Dodai Enecuela and Antony Caruzca combined for 22 points in their losing efforts. Meanwhile, Sacred Heart School-Ateneo de Cebu (SHS-AdC) Magis Eagles physical therapist Neil Buot led the Panthers in beating the Pandas with his 22-point outing. Former Mixed Martial Arts (MMA) fighter Kyle Co had a double-double game of 14 points and 10 rebounds in the Panthers’ victory. Mark Panerio and Stephen Sanchez scored 15 and 11 points, respectively. Clint Caritan and Jessan Baron scored 12 points apiece in the Pandas’ losing efforts. On the other hand, Harvin Maurac led the Cheetahs’ lopsided win over the guest team, San Jose with 21 points, while James Harold Truz added 19 markers. San Jose’s Joshua Heredia scored 17 points, while Karlo Lumayag chipped in 10 points in their defeat. Bong Go assists indigent families in Minalin, Pampanga
Senator Christopher "Bong" Go, Chair of the Senate Committee on Health and Demography, has reaffirmed his commitment to improving healthcare accessibility, especially for impoverished and underprivileged patients in need of government medical assistance. During the relief operations conducted by his team in Minalin, Pampanga on 11 and 12 May, Go shared how witnessing the challenges faced by financially struggling Filipinos in accessing medical support compelled him to spearhead the Malasakit Centers program in 2018. “Nagsimula ang Malasakit Center sa Cebu. Sinubukan namin ilagay ang apat na ahensya ng gobyerno sa iisang opisina para hindi na kailanganin pang pumila sa iba’t ibang opisina at masayang ang ilang araw ng ating mga kababayan na humingi ng tulong,” explained Go, who is the primary author and sponsor of the Malasakit Centers Act of 2019. “Pera naman ng taumbayan yan. Binabalik lang sa kanila sa pamamagitan ng mabilis at maayos na serbisyo. Kaya basta Pilipino ka, lalo na mga poor and indigent patients, qualified ka sa Malasakit Center. Lapitan niyo lang po ang Malasakit Center diyan po sa inyong lugar at tutulungan po kayo sa inyong billing,” he added. Across the country, there are currently 157 Malasakit Centers in operation, strategically established to facilitate more convenient access to medical assistance programs for the most financially vulnerable and indigent patients. They have now assisted over seven million Filipinos, according to the Department of Health. These centers serve as one-stop shops where individuals can easily avail of the various medical and financial assistance provided by the Department of Social Welfare and Development, DOH, Philippine Health Insurance Corporation, and the Philippine Charity Sweepstakes Office. In Pampanga, Malasakit Centers are located at the Jose B. Lingad Memorial Regional Hospital and at the Overseas Filipino Workers Hospital and Diagnostic Center, both in San Fernando City; and at the Rafael Lazatin Memorial Medical Center in Angeles City. The relief activities were mounted at the Sta. Rita covered court where the senator's team provided snacks and shirts to 166 indigent residents. They also gave away shoes and balls for basketball and volleyball to select beneficiaries. A team from the DSWD also extended financial assistance. Meanwhile, Go mentioned that the government continues to bring health services closer to Filipino communities through the establishment of Super Health Centers nationwide. Through the collective efforts of fellow lawmakers, sufficient funds had been allocated for 307 Super Health Centers in 2022 and 322 in 2023. DOH, the lead implementing agency, identifies the strategic areas where they will be constructed. Under the 2022 national budget, Super Health Centers in Pampanga were funded in San Fernando City and in the towns of Lubao, Macabebe, Magalang, Porac, and San Agustin. In 2023, more centers were identified to be established in the towns of Magalang, Minalin, Porac, Sta. Rita, and Arayat. Go, as Vice Chair of the Senate Committee on Finance, likewise supported the funding of new equipment for hospitals in San Fernando City and in the towns of Arayat, Bacolor, Floridablanca, Guagua, Lubao, Mabalacat, Porac, and San Luis; and construction of multipurpose buildings in Arayat, Floridablanca, Santa Monica, Magalang and Masantol, among others. He was also instrumental in the construction of slope protection along Sapangbato River in Brgy. Margot in Angeles City. Last January 26, Go was honored by the provincial government of Pampanga for advancing the province's well-being and interests through its Resolution No. 7643-A. On that same day, former president Rodrigo Duterte was declared the province's "adopted son" by virtue of Resolution No. 7643 in recognition of his significant contributions to Pampanga's growth and prosperity during his presidency from 2016 to 2022.
